Interpipe’s November pipe production decreases, railway output surges
Ukrainian pipemaker Interpipe increased pipe production in January-November to 551,600 tonnes, up by 29.6% on-year, Kallanish notes.
The main growth was in the segment of seamless pipe, by 42.5%, while production of welded pipe declined by 29.9%. However, in November alone the company produced 52,100t, down 7.3% compared with October.
